Output 2e334eb5cf05831a71e21617ca6d17db208631168a1aa5ea4305afb56b4fae66:1

value
401215864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31c478e17d9102a1f111261af406f580c50fb010 OP_EQUAL
address
36EAQ53fkxiR1CbBsinhFAmUed3NDdaYNK
transaction
2e334eb5cf05831a71e21617ca6d17db208631168a1aa5ea4305afb56b4fae66
confirmations
322963
spent
true